#0d5503 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0d5503 is composed of 5.1% red, 33.3%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.5%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 112.7 degrees, a saturation of 93.2% and a lightness of 17.3%. #0d5503 color hex could be obtained by blending #1aaa06 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

● #0d5503 color description : Very dark lime green.
#0d5503 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0d5503 has RGB values of R:13, G:85,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0, Y:0.96,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 873731.
